Video: The Brutal Legend Metal Soundtrack vs. A Rubik's Cube?

Remember that epic list of metal songs slated to be in the Brutal Legend soundtrack that Wootini brought us earlier this week? It's was a very big list of very talented artists and some of their best songs (side note: no Round and Round by RATT? What gives?), but is the list big enough to allow Double Fine's fearless leader Tim Schafer to solve a Rubik's Cube before Music Director Emily Ridgway can read the whole thing? Place your bets and click on the video above as a showdown of incredible metal/nerdy proportions commences!

For those counting, the list clocks in at a total of a hundred and seven songs! That's absolutely crazy, but not as crazy as the look on Mr. Schafer's face as he maniacally rips through the Cube with an intensity that's almost a little scary. As if this wasn't enough, by watching the video you'll get to find out which of the fantastic songs featured on the soundtrack is his supreme favorite.

At the end of the video, Mr. Schafer asks if there is anything more metal than a Rubik's Cube. I'm not exactly sure either way right now, but I hope to get a little bit closer to an answer on Rocktober 13th when Brutal Legend ships.
